Abstract
The purpose of this study was to investigate the correlation between multiple intelligences and cooperative learning in physical education to determine whether the integration of these methodologies improves physical performance and socio-emotional improvement of students. The study implemented a quantitative, cross-sectional and non-experimental research design. Likewise, the sample consisted of 25 students, who completed a questionnaire created to evaluate various dimensions of multiple intelligences and cooperative learning. Data collection was carried out systematically and analysis was performed using SPSS software, obtaining descriptive statistics, Pearson correlation coefficients and a Cronbach’s Alpha of 0.934, indicating high reliability of the instrument. A positive and significant correlation (r = 0.816, p < 0.001) was found between the improvement of multiple intelligences and the effectiveness of cooperative learning. These findings suggest that students who show improvement in areas such as kinesthetic, interpersonal and intrapersonal intelligence tend to participate more actively and collaboratively in physical education activities. Finally, it is advisable to implement pedagogical strategies that integrate both dimensions, promoting an inclusive and motivating environment that enhances both the physical performance and the socio-emotional growth of students.
